Transaction ceda5f20564b38791acafb62dd7dabb15fdcffc21e67a3aeeb1b918c49360d93
1 Input
1 Output
-
ceda5f20564b38791acafb62dd7dabb15fdcffc21e67a3aeeb1b918c49360d93:0
- value
- 1093841
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e77f2d1a1f97e3ffbe76be320242f660479694b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B572GfLAfzGLuhHbMLX5Yz8FvPW3S946f